WCM Select Global Growth Investor Overview

WCM Select Global Growth Investor (WCSGX) is an actively managed International Equity Global Large-Stock Growth fund. WCM Investment Management launched the fund in 2026.

The investment seeks long-term capital appreciation. Under normal conditions, the fund seeks to achieve its investment objective by investing in the equity securities of companies located throughout the world, including the United States. The fund’s investments in equity securities may include common stock and depositary receipts.ADRs and CDRs are receipts that represent interests in foreign securities held on deposit by U.S. and Canadian banks or trust companies, respectively.

Assets Under Management

The fund has $279 million in total assets, which is below the $988 million average for the Global Large-Stock Growth category. Normally, lower assets under management translates to higher average expense ratios, and greater total assets are desired. However, for some investment categories, such as small-cap investing, it may be difficult for the manager to fully employ the desired active strategy if assets grow too large or too quickly.

WCSGX Performance and Fees

The expense ratio measures how much of a fund’s assets are used for administrative expenses and operating expenses, including adviser fees and fees for the transfer agent and custodial services. The WCM Select Global Growth Investor expense ratio is high compared to funds in the Global Large-Stock Growth category. WCM Select Global Growth Investor has an expense ratio of 1.25%, which is 12% higher than its category average, making the fund expense ratio grade a D. While it is difficult to predict returns, it is known that high annual expense ratios reduce your rate of return, and excessive fees are difficult to overcome. Active management normally comes with higher expense ratios than passive index management. Certain investment categories such as small company and foreign also normally have higher expense ratios. It is best to compare fund expense ratios against the category averages for meaningful assessments.

High portfolio turnover can translate to higher expenses and lower aftertax returns. A portfolio turnover rate cannot be currently calculated for WCM Select Global Growth Investor. By way of comparison, the average portfolio turnover is 47% for the Global Large-Stock Growth category.
